Interface DescribeRemediationConfigurationsResponse.Builder
- All Superinterfaces:
AwsResponse.Builder,Buildable,ConfigResponse.Builder,CopyableBuilder<DescribeRemediationConfigurationsResponse.Builder,,DescribeRemediationConfigurationsResponse> SdkBuilder<DescribeRemediationConfigurationsResponse.Builder,,DescribeRemediationConfigurationsResponse> SdkPojo,SdkResponse.Builder
- Enclosing class:
DescribeRemediationConfigurationsResponse
public static interface DescribeRemediationConfigurationsResponse.Builder
extends ConfigResponse.Builder, SdkPojo, CopyableBuilder<DescribeRemediationConfigurationsResponse.Builder,DescribeRemediationConfigurationsResponse>
-
Method Summary
Modifier and TypeMethodDescriptionremediationConfigurations(Collection<RemediationConfiguration> remediationConfigurations) Returns a remediation configuration object.remediationConfigurations(Consumer<RemediationConfiguration.Builder>... remediationConfigurations) Returns a remediation configuration object.remediationConfigurations(RemediationConfiguration... remediationConfigurations) Returns a remediation configuration object.Methods inherited from interface software.amazon.awssdk.services.config.model.ConfigResponse.Builder
build, responseMetadata, responseMetadataMethods inherited from interface software.amazon.awssdk.utils.builder.CopyableBuilder
copyMethods inherited from interface software.amazon.awssdk.utils.builder.SdkBuilder
applyMutation, buildMethods inherited from interface software.amazon.awssdk.core.SdkPojo
equalsBySdkFields, sdkFieldsMethods inherited from interface software.amazon.awssdk.core.SdkResponse.Builder
sdkHttpResponse, sdkHttpResponse
-
Method Details
-
remediationConfigurations
DescribeRemediationConfigurationsResponse.Builder remediationConfigurations(Collection<RemediationConfiguration> remediationConfigurations) Returns a remediation configuration object.
- Parameters:
remediationConfigurations- Returns a remediation configuration object.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
remediationConfigurations
DescribeRemediationConfigurationsResponse.Builder remediationConfigurations(RemediationConfiguration... remediationConfigurations) Returns a remediation configuration object.
- Parameters:
remediationConfigurations- Returns a remediation configuration object.- Returns:
- Returns a reference to this object so that method calls can be chained together.
-
remediationConfigurations
DescribeRemediationConfigurationsResponse.Builder remediationConfigurations(Consumer<RemediationConfiguration.Builder>... remediationConfigurations) Returns a remediation configuration object.
This is a convenience method that creates an instance of theRemediationConfiguration.Builderavoiding the need to create one manually viaRemediationConfiguration.builder().When the
Consumercompletes,SdkBuilder.build()is called immediately and its result is passed toremediationConfigurations(List<RemediationConfiguration>).- Parameters:
remediationConfigurations- a consumer that will call methods onRemediationConfiguration.Builder- Returns:
- Returns a reference to this object so that method calls can be chained together.
- See Also:
-